2009-09-15 12 views
7

Los estados T-SQL MSDN páginaes SQL Server Marca de tiempo obsoleto y lo que debe usar en reemplazo

está en desuso La sintaxis de marca de tiempo. Esta característica se eliminará en una versión futura del servidor Microsoft SQL . Evite utilizar esta función en el nuevo trabajo de desarrollo , y planifique modifique las aplicaciones que actualmente usan esta función.

¿Esto significa sugerir que el tipo de datos de la marca de tiempo del servidor SQL también está en desuso también? Si es así, qué se debe usar para reemplazarlo, ya que el tipo de datos DateTime de SQL Server no es lo suficientemente granular para garantizar que los registros transaccionales altos se puedan imprimir con un valor único.

Respuesta

17

Esa misma página dice que use rowversion en lugar de timestamp. La depreciación es la sintaxis, no el mecanismo subyacente. ¿Te imaginas quitando soporte para una característica tan ampliamente utilizada? Fugghedaboudit.

+1

Saludos, eso es en gran parte lo que pensé. Gracias por la aclaración. – johnc

Cuestiones relacionadas